2008 | OriginalPaper | Buchkapitel
Mehrseitige Synchronisation
Erschienen in: Parallele Programmierung spielend gelernt mit dem Java-Hamster-Modell
Verlag: Vieweg+Teubner
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.
Wählen Sie Textabschnitte aus um mit Künstlicher Intelligenz passenden Patente zu finden. powered by
Markieren Sie Textabschnitte, um KI-gestützt weitere passende Inhalte zu finden. powered by
In Kapitel 6 haben wir gelernt, wie gemeinsame Variablen bzw. Objekte zur Kommunikation zwischen mehreren Threads genutzt werden können. Der wechselseitige Zugriff durch mehrere Threads auf dieselben Variablen oder andere Ressourcen
kann
jedoch zu schweren Fehlern führen. Das Wort „kann“ ist hier bewusst fett gedruckt, denn derartige Fehler treten im Allgemeinen nur ausgesprochen selten auf. Sie sind schwer zu entdecken und entsprechende Testsituationen sind nur schwer reproduzierbar. Und gerade deswegen ist es sehr wichtig, sich intensiv damit zu beschäftigen.